Pixon Technologies Days Payable Calculation

Days Payable indicates the number of days that the account payable relative to cost of goods sold the company has. An increase of Days Payable may suggest that the company delays paying its suppliers.

Pixon Technologies's Days Payable for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Days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Accounts Payable /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(28.97 + 33.595) / 2 ) / 295.81*365
=31.2825 / 295.81*365
=38.60

Pixon Technologies's Days Payable for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Payable (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=Average Accounts Payable /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(Q: Dec. 2025 ) + Accounts Payable (Q: Jun. 2026 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Jun.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(33.595 + 94.779) / 2 ) / 204.641*365 / 2
=64.187 / 204.641*365 / 2
=57.24

Pixon Technologies Business Description

Address No. 52, Minquan Road, 9th Floor, Xindian District, New Taipei City, TWN, 23141
Pixon Technologies Corp is a Taiwan based company operating in the imaging and optical component industry. Its designs and manufactures color CIS modules, imaging lens arrays, and linear illumination products. The products of the company include a linear light guide, CIS module, linear micro lens array, COB chip on board, and 3-in-1 module. The entity's product application provides document scanning and printing, fax, photocopiers, MFP multifunction printers, banknote counterfeit machines, lottery, electronic whiteboard, large format textile and paper printing and scanning, and other visual inspection.
